John Martha Run For Re-Election After Recent Hospitalization?
John Murtha was placed in intensive care this week after complications arose from his gall bladder surgery last week end now the Washington Post wonders from several sources that he can not run for a 19th term come November.

The same speculation has intensified with the recognition that Murtha has the last three months raised only $ 100,000; end gave his campaign $ 388,000. But these figures can be misleading since Murtha hardly have met some challenges since he took over the seat of 1974. Only once he had a suitable opponent in Rep. Frank Mascara, but even then, redistricting, which had forced the primary still comes Murtha with a significantly easy victory.
If he chooses to run for re-election, Democrats can win the very competitive field. In 2008, John McCain won with less than 1,000 votes, while John Kerry won the 12 district with a vote of only 51 percent to 49 percent four years earlier. While the district belatedly moving to the right, popular Democrats, as well as Al Gore (55% of the vote in 2000) has played well in the neighborhood.If Murtha is not running, expect all eyes to be worth getting in November.
